Q. Solve using substitution.\newline10x7y=7-10x - 7y = -7\newlinex=7x = 7\newline(_____, _____)
  1. Substitute xx in first equation: Substitute the value of xx into the first equation.\newlineSince we know that x=7x = 7, we can substitute 77 in place of xx in the equation 10x7y=7–10x − 7y = –7.\newlineThis gives us: 10(7)7y=7–10(7) − 7y = –7.
  2. Simplify after substitution: Simplify the equation after substitution.\newlineNow we calculate 10×7-10 \times 7, which is 70-70.\newlineSo the equation becomes: 707y=7-70 - 7y = -7.
  3. Isolate variable y: Isolate the variable y.\newlineTo find the value of y, we need to isolate y on one side of the equation. We do this by adding 7070 to both sides of the equation.\newlineThis gives us: 70+707y=7+70-70 + 70 - 7y = -7 + 70.
  4. Simplify after adding 7070: Simplify the equation after adding 7070 to both sides.\newlineThe equation now simplifies to: 7y=63-7y = 63.
  5. Solve for y: Solve for y.\newlineTo solve for y, we divide both sides of the equation by 7–7.\newlineThis gives us: y=63(7)y = \frac{63}{(–7)}.
  6. Calculate y value: Calculate the value of y.\newlineDividing 6363 by 7-7 gives us y=9y = -9.
  7. Write solution as ordered pair: Write the solution as an ordered pair.\newlineSince we have found the values of xx and yy, we can write the solution as an ordered pair (x,y)(x, y).\newlineThe final answer is (7,9)(7, -9).
